Beef Stroganoff Recipe

Ingredients:

12 oz boneless beef sirloin
8 oz sour cream
2 Tbsp flour
2 tsp instant beef bouillon
½ cup water
2 cups sliced fresh mushrooms
1 medium onion, sliced
1 clove garlic, pressed
2 Tbsp butter or margarine
hot cooked noodles

Directions:

Trim fat from meat, thinly slice across the grain into bite-size strips. In a small bowl stir together sour cream and flour, stir in bouillon granules, water, and pepper; set aside. In a large skillet cook and stir the onion, mushrooms, and garlic in hot butter for 2-3 minutes. Add meat and cook an additional 5 minutes or until desired doneness. Drain off fat. Stir sour cream mixture into skillet. Cook and stir until thickened and bubble. Cook and stir 1 minute longer. Serve over noodles.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
4
